Grade 3 Atocha Coins

Grade 3 Atocha coins exhibit more severe corrosion and are typically well under weight.  Sometimes one side of the coin will show corrosion while the other side does not, or a portion of the planchet may be totally missing with decent detail on what is remaining.  Often either the mintmark, assayer mark or denomination are still visible.  Atocha coins are supplied with the original photo type Certificate of Authenticity and a booklet "Shipwrecks and Their Coins: Volume 1 - 1622 Spanish Treasure Fleet" that provides details about the fleet and its coins.  Display your Atocha coin and Certificate of Authenticity in our multiple sleeved display folder Mount your Atocha coin in a 14k Gold Bezel.
